My daughter also likes the waffles the best for those really early meets, plus I can do her hair while she is eatting. I also pack cut up apples for a snack either in the car or at the meet--hope she has a great meet and has a lot of fun :)
 
We also pack protein bars or a k-bar and water, but she rarely touches them during the meet, unfortunately. One meet last year, I could literally see her get fatigued before the last 2 events, and I wished that I could tell her to go eat some of her snack and drink water!

Flipper needs to eat every hour or two just to maintain energy. I have always packed good snacks in her gym bag that she never ate. I finally had a chat with her coach and asked her coach to to tell Flipper to eat and make sure she does it. When using a lot of energy, Flipper NEEDS to eat but doesn't FEEL hungry. With help from her coach who now watches and makes her eat when she needs to, the problem has been solved.

Another idea for food for before/during meets - our doctor recommended Pediasure. We actually buy NutraPals which are similar to a milkshake loaded with vitamins and protein. She likes to sip on these throughout practice - chugging the entire thing and then trying to practice/compete is not a good thing!
